Tranced, the new play by Robert Clyman, calls into question the concept of ‘truth’ and explores the powerful art of persuasion. In this chilling psychological thriller, Philip is a highly respected psychiatrist famous for using "trancing," a form of hypnotism, to help his patients uncover suppressed memories. When he trances Azmera, a foreign grad student, he learns that her secret could have profound consequences for thousands of people in an African village. Enlisting the aid of an ambitious reporter with connections to the Director of African Affairs, Philip is pulled into a suspenseful vortex that calls into question the very nature of truth.
